2009 Buick Lucerne vs. 1967 Marcos 1500

To start off, 2009 Buick Lucerne is newer by 42 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1967 Marcos 1500.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1967 Marcos 1500 would be higher. At 3,880 cc (6 cylinders), 2009 Buick Lucerne is equipped with a bigger engine.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2009 Buick Lucerne weights approximately 907 kg more than 1967 Marcos 1500.
